URI is Hiring a Case Manager Supervisor - Bronx Near New York, NY

POSITION OVERVIEW

The Case Manager Supervisor assesses the mental and emotional functioning of residents and administers services for necessary treatment at our commercial hotel for migrant families. She/he provides supervision to the Case Managers through case analysis, service planning, and supervisory process. Provides direct treatment services and issues referrals on an as-needed basis.

POSITION OVERVIEW

The Senior Case Manager is responsible for direct service provision to residents and supervision
of the Recreational Specialist or Residential Specialist according to the sites staffing pattern.
Direct services include counseling, group counseling, advocacy services, referrals and follow-up,
home management and budget counseling. Individual must demonstrate sensitivity to issues
related to homelessness. In addition, the Senior Case Manager will make all necessary linkages
to community agencies to provide proper placement of residents in areas of permanent
housing, referral to engage in aftercare services prior to leaving the agency, vocational and
educational services, and to assist families in securing public assistance, Medicaid or other
entitlements.

Salary: $50,000 - $57,000

M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

• Maintain caseload of 20-25 families.
• Conduct intake interviews, as assigned, to assess and evaluate residents for admission.
• Engage residents in initial and ongoing treatment processes, through individual and
group counseling, under clinical supervision of the Director of Social Services.
• Develop and maintain housing referral resources, assist residents in the process of
locating and securing permanent housing, in conjunction with Housing Specialist.
• Assists all residents in the process of referral and placement in community based
resources including after care services
• Assess residents’ vocational and educational needs, aptitudes and interests through
interviews and testing. Develop and maintain placement and follow-up as appropriate
after assessment and counseling.
• Develop and maintain liaison activities with DHS, HRA. Public Assistance and Medicaid
Administrators and Workers, to assist eligible residents in securing Public Assistance and
Medicaid by acting as a personal advocate through telephone or personal visit/contact
• Ensure entry into DHS Cares system and facilitate staff training through coordination
with DHS
• Attend weekly individual case supervision, group supervision, monthly case conferences,
and staff meetings.
• Function independently in time of facility coverage, including, responsibility for
appropriate action in crisis situations per agency procedures.
• Provide weekly supervision to assigned staff Residential Aide or Recreation Specialist.
• Participate in training seminars conducted to enhance and develop one’s skills.
• Develop with the resident, a contract of mutually agreed goals and objectives to be
accomplished within an agreed upon timetable.
• Facilitate psycho educational groups.
• Coordinate on-site and off-site services such as for child care, child therapy and
recreation.
• Perform other duties as assigned by the Director of Social Services.

SPECIFICATIONS FOR EDUCATION/CERTIFICATIONS/LICENSES

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Human Services

REQUIR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E

• Three (3) years of crisis counseling experience preferred in a residential shelter for
homeless individuals and/or families.
• In addition, must have training and experience in assessing the vocational and
educational needs and aptitudes of clients, thorough familiarity and success with
engaging clients experience assisting eligible clients through the process of obtaining
Public Assistance, Medicaid and other benefits.
• Experience with supportive group facilitation
• Demonstrated sensitivity and experience with and/or knowledge of homelessness
within disenfranchised communities including individuals whom identify as lesbian, gay,
bisexual, transgender, queer, and/or HIV-affected, the elderly and individuals with
substance abuse and/or mental health issues.
• Familiarity with DHS regulations and DHS Cares Reporting
• Must possess a demonstrated ability in delivering client services including:
communication and listening skills, understanding of human interaction and personality
development, the ability to write and record case documentation, and demonstrated
skills in group counseling.
• Employee must be computer-literate and must have knowledge of Microsoft Office
Applications.
• Must have ability to be flexible of schedule as needed
• Excellent written and verbal skills are required
